I've been trying to figure out this problem for the past few days, ever since the announcement of 5.0. The first time I tried to download it, it gave me an error when I started the program "The program can't start because OPENGL32.dll is missing from your computer. Try reinstalling the program to fix this problem." Now of course I reinstall thinking it's just a fluke, but it gives me the same error. I then try to run the previous version of Dolphin that was already on my computer and was working before, but now it gives me the same "Opengl32.dll" error. I'm wondering if anybody else had this problem and has fixed it, or if somebody can help me.

That dll (opengl32.dll) is part of Windows, and should be located in the C:\Windows\System32 folder.
If you don't see it, either something deleted it, or your windows installation got corrupted somehow. You can try to open a command prompt and run: Code: sfc /scannow to see if it restores the missing file.
